🥘 Ingredients

10 items
  • 1.5 cups All-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on Baking powder
  • 0.25 teaspoons Salt
  • 0.5 cups Unsalted butter
  • 1 cup Granulated sugar
  • 1 large Egg
  • 1 teaspoon Pure vanilla extract
  • 0.5 cups Milk
  • 2 cups Fresh or frozen cranberries
  • 2 tablespoons Brown sugar (optional, for sprinkling)

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 350°F (180°C) and grease a 9-inch square or round baking dish.

2

In a medium bowl, sift together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, and salt. Set aside.

3

Using a stand mixer or hand mixer, cream together the unsalted butter and granulated sugar in a large mixing bowl until light and fluffy, about 2-3 minutes.

4

Beat in the egg and vanilla extract until fully incorporated, scraping down the sides of the bowl as necessary.

5

Alternately add the dry flour mixture and milk to the wet mixture in three additions, starting and ending with the flour. Mix just until combined; do not overmix.

6

Fold in the cranberries gently with a spatula, ensuring they are evenly distributed throughout the batter.

7

Pour the batter into the prepared baking dish and smooth the top with a spatula. If desired, lightly sprinkle the brown sugar over the top for a caramelized crunch.

8

Bake in the preheated oven for 40-45 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.

9

Remove the pudding from the oven and let it cool for 10-15 minutes before serving.

10

Serve warm with vanilla sauce, a dusting of powdered sugar, or a dollop of whipped cream.
